Is DSL the fastest internet I can get in Cruger?
The fastest internet for you may vary based on where in Cruger you live. In general, fiber competes most often with DSL in the city.
- Fiber is the fastest internet type for 68.83% of Cruger homes.
- Cable is fastest for less than 1% of the city.
- DSL is fastest for less than 1%.
- Fixed wireless is fastest for 27.57%.
- Satellite internet may be the only option for 3.60% of Cruger homes.
